// We have a weird edge case with the last element of the list: A trailing
// separator may appear in the middle of our post snippet. This happens when
// there is is a comment both before and after the separator. For non-final
// elements of the list, the post snippet stops at the separator, but for the
// final list item the post snippet contains everything after the item, which
// may include a trailing separator between the comments.
//
// To handle this, we have to rewrite the post snippet to remove the extraneous
// separator, otherwise we'll duplicate the sparator when laying out the list.
else if is_last && separator_index.is_some() {
let separator_index = separator_index.unwrap();
let mut snippet_without_separator = String::with_capacity(post_snippet.len());
snippet_without_separator.push_str(&post_snippet[..separator_index]);
snippet_without_separator.push_str(&post_snippet[separator_index + separator.len()..]);
snippet_without_separator.into()
